For me it was a tip in Dr. Phils book. Determine realistically how much weight you want to lose. Figure two pounds a week and count out how many weeks that is going to take you. I went to my little purse calendar and did that. I figured that by the 4th of July weekend I should hit my goal weight. Then in my calendar I counted back each Saturday and wrote where my target should be on that day. So every Saturday morning I know where I should be and I write down where I am. That has been so helpful for me. I'm actually ahead of schedule because I had such a great take-off during my first week doing South Beach. So on the days or weeks that I feel that things are too slow, I can look at my calendar and say that I'm at least ahead of schedule and this is a healthy way to do this.
